Просто сделайте:
let timeString = String(format: "https://stackoverflow.com/character=\"inside\"").replacingOccurrences(of: "\"", with: "")
Это будет выводить как:
https://stackoverflow.com/character=inside
Заменить вхождения «ничем».
Удачного кодирования!
Это немного субъективно. Но если бы Вы не считали Гибкую веб-разработку С направляющими, я определенно рекомендовал бы, чтобы, с предшествующим пониманием, что довольно мало нового материала был добавлен с тех пор, и 3-й выпуск, вышел очень скоро для отражения этого. Кроме того, Ruby для направляющих является большим, если Вы не были уже знакомы с Ruby.
Кроме этого, определенно выберите, направляющие заносят в блог и следуют за ним (возможно, Railscasts); возвратитесь и считайте архивы.
Наконец, что не менее важно, прежде чем Вы начинаете изобретать что-то, полностью гуглите его и/или сообщение на форуме направляющих, чтобы удостовериться, что это уже не вокруг.
Я второй рекомендация для Гибкой веб-разработки С направляющими, у меня есть 3-й выпуск в БЕТЕ/PDF, и это действительно помогло. Вы находите также многие руководства по этому сайту. Не забывайте вещи как Борт и его ветвление как этот.
Предыдущие ответы в значительной степени касаются лучшего существует с точки зрения ресурсов для изучения направляющих. Но мой любимый является превосходной серией Ryan Bates Railscasts. Кроме того, Peepcode имеет некоторые превосходные скринкасты направляющих
Он покрывает в значительной степени каждую небольшую вещь, в которой каждый испытывает необходимость в любом проекте направляющих.
Насколько книги идут, Просто направляющие 2 были очень полезны
Я не уверен, почему другой плакат становится проваленным. Нет никакой замены на самом деле написания кода. Многое из него.
"Используйте источник, Luke". Я просто читал статью о желательности чтения источника направляющих как способ действительно понять то, что продолжается. Конечно, я закрыл ту вкладку, прежде чем я видел этот вопрос....
взгляд на Борт, демонстрационное приложение Камбуза, некоторых других, затем пишет Ваше собственное
http://jimneath.org/2008/09/09/bort-base-rails-application/
Я также посмотрел бы на постучебные книги как Ediger: усовершенствованные направляющие, Rappin: Профессиональные направляющие, "Искусство направляющих" (Wrox, не может помнить автора), Chak/oreilly: направляющие Предприятия. Считайте обзоры на Amazon, выберите 1 или 2.
Первый хороший способ узнать направляющие путем фактического создания чего-то в нем - что-либо действительно, даже просто простой блог или что-то как этот. Выполнение так покажет Вам, что необходимо будет знать и искать для создания хорошего приложения для направляющих.
У меня также есть две книги, я раньше изучал направляющие: Гибкая веб-разработка с направляющими David Thomas и David Heinemeier Hansson, и Начинающимися направляющими: От Новичка Профессионалу Jeffrey Allan Hardy и Гвоздиками Carneiro младший
Имение демонстрационного проекта в виду является одним из лучших способов запуститься, по-моему. Выберите что-то забава (не огромная идея, что Вы мечтали о, но что-то маленькое и межжало Вам), и начните работать над ним!
Некоторые демонстрационные видео на сайте Ruby on Rails наряду с Гибкой сетью книга Dev действительно помогают снижению основ. Когда Вы пытаетесь решить определенные проблемы, вещи как Railscasts или Peepcode действительно действительно помогают.
Его иногда трудный получить вещи "исправляются" в первый раз, когда существует столько способов сделать что-то с направляющими. "Направляющие Путь" книга являются хорошим способом узнать некоторые из них, но вещи покрытия Railscasts направляющие путь также.
Rails is not trivial, a lot of the magic is hidden.
I'd recommend choosing a project that you're going to do. Do not pick "create a blog" or whatever, choose a real project that you want to see happen. Then read a book like Agile Web Dev with Rails and try to code following the examples and tutorials.
Do not hesitate to spend time to entirely refactor your code to improve what you did. You WILL find out that you did everything wrong and have to redo 50% of your code. It's impossible to get it totally right the first time.